مکرر پوښتنه: تاسو څنګه په لینکس کې په فایل کې نمونه ومومئ؟

د grep کمانډ د فایل له لارې لټون کوي، د ټاکل شوي نمونې سره د میچونو په لټه کې دي. د دې کارولو لپاره grep ټایپ کړئ، بیا هغه نمونه چې موږ یې په لټه کې یو او په پای کې د هغه فایل نوم (یا فایلونه) چې موږ یې په لټه کې یو. محصول په فایل کې درې کرښې دي چې د "not" توري لري.

زه څنګه په لینکس کې په فایل کې د ځانګړي کلمې لټون کولی شم؟

په لینکس کې په فایل کې د ځانګړي کلمې موندلو څرنګوالی

  1. grep -Rw '/path/to/search/' -e 'pattern'
  2. grep –exclude=*.csv -Rw '/path/to/search' -e 'pattern'
  3. grep –exclude-dir={dir1,dir2,*_old} -Rw '/path/to/search' -e 'pattern'
  4. موندل - نوم "*.php" - exec grep "پټرن" {} ;

زه څنګه په لینکس کې فایل ترلاسه کړم؟

په لینکس کې د grep کمانډ کارولو څرنګوالی

  1. د ګریپ کمانډ ترکیب: grep [اختیارونه] پیټرن [فایل…] ...
  2. د 'grep' کارولو مثالونه
  3. grep foo /file/name. …
  4. grep -i "foo" /file/name. …
  5. grep 'غلطۍ 123' /file/name. …
  6. grep -r "192.168.1.5" /etc/ …
  7. grep -w "foo" /file/name. …
  8. egrep -w 'word1|word2' /file/name.

په لینکس کې نمونه څه ده؟

د خولۍ نمونه ده یو تار چې ممکن لاندې ځانګړي حروف ولري، کوم چې د وائلډ کارډونو یا میټا کریکٹرونو په نوم پیژندل کیږي. تاسو باید هغه نمونې نقل کړئ چې میټاکرټرونه لري ترڅو شیل پخپله د پراخیدو مخه ونیسي. دوه ګونی او واحد نرخونه دواړه کار کوي؛ همداسې په شاتګ سره تېښته هم کوي.

زه څنګه د فایل لټون کولو لپاره grep وکاروم؟

د grep کمانډ لټون کوي د فایل له لارې، ټاکل شوي نمونې ته د میچونو په لټه کې. د دې کارولو لپاره grep ټایپ کړئ، بیا هغه نمونه چې موږ یې په لټه کې یو او په پای کې د هغه فایل نوم (یا فایلونه) چې موږ یې په لټه کې یو. محصول په فایل کې درې کرښې دي چې د "not" توري لري.

زه څنګه په لینکس کې په ټولو فایلونو کې د متن لټون کولی شم؟

لوی د لینکس / یونیکس کمانډ لاین وسیله ده چې په ټاکل شوي فایل کې د حروفونو د تار لټون کولو لپاره کارول کیږي. د متن لټون نمونه د منظم بیان په نوم یادیږي. کله چې دا یو میچ ومومي، دا د پایلې سره کرښه چاپ کوي. د grep کمانډ د کار وړ دی کله چې د لوی لاګ فایلونو لټون کول.

زه څنګه د لینکس کمانډ لاین کې فایل ومومئ؟

بنسټیز مثالونه

  1. موندل – نوم thisfile.txt. که تاسو اړتیا لرئ پوه شئ چې څنګه په لینکس کې د دې فایل په نوم فایل ومومئ. …
  2. ومومئ /home -name *.jpg. د ټولو په لټه کې شئ. jpg فایلونه په / کور او لاندې لارښودونو کې.
  3. موندل – ډول f-خالي. په اوسني لارښود کې د خالي فایل لپاره وګورئ.
  4. ومومئ /home -user randomperson-mtime 6 -name ".db"

زه څنګه په لینکس کې فایل کاپي کړم؟

د د لینکس سی پی کمانډ بل ځای ته د فایلونو او لارښودونو کاپي کولو لپاره کارول کیږي. د فایل کاپي کولو لپاره ، د کاپي کولو لپاره د فایل نوم وروسته "cp" مشخص کړئ. بیا، هغه ځای بیان کړئ چیرې چې نوې فایل باید څرګند شي. نوې فایل ته اړتیا نشته چې ورته نوم ولري لکه څنګه چې تاسو کاپي کوئ.

زه څنګه په ډایرکټر کې ټولې فایلونه ګریپ کولی شم؟

د دې لپاره چې ټولې فایلونه په یوه لارښود کې په تکراري ډول راټول کړو، موږ اړتیا لرو د -R اختیار وکاروئ. کله چې د -R اختیارونه کارول کیږي، د لینکس ګریپ کمانډ به په ټاکل شوي ډایرکټر کې ورکړل شوي سټرینګ او په هغه ډایرکټر کې دننه فرعي لارښود وپلټي. که د فولډر نوم نه وي ورکړل شوی، د grep کمانډ به د اوسني کاري لارښود دننه تار وپلټي.

ایا تاسو کولی شئ په فایل کې ډیری نمونې ترلاسه کړئ؟

د ګریپ کمانډ په کارولو سره ، تاسو کولی شئ تنظیم کړئ چې څنګه وسیله پدې قضیه کې د نمونې یا څو نمونو لټون کوي. تاسو کولی شئ ډیری تارونه دننه کړئ مختلف فایلونه او لارښودونه. وسیله ټولې کرښې چاپوي چې هغه ټکي لري چې تاسو یې د لټون نمونې په توګه مشخص کوئ.

دا پوسټ خوښ کړئ؟ مهرباني وکړئ له ملګرو سره یې شریک کړئ:
OS نن ورځ